Group Transfer from Split to Zagreb with guide at Plitvice Lakes

Get to know the oldest and most famous Croatian National Park, Plitvice Lakes, at your Split to Zagreb transfer. Turquoise lakes, large and small waterfalls, deep green forests, watermills, over 20 km of footpaths through the Park, boat rides and panoramic trains are waiting for you to visit them. An experienced, licensed guide will acquaint you with the natural beauties in the heart of Croatia

Includes

- A boat ride in the National Park; - A ride in a sightseeing vehicle/panorama train; - Licensed guide in the National Park; - Tour guide; - Transportation in an air-conditioned vehicle; - Insurance; - VAT

Excludes

Meals and drinks are not included in the price. Entrance ticket to the National Park Plitvice: April, May & October: *Adult: 22€, *Student: 13,5€, *Children (7-18) 6€, Children under 7: Free June-September: *Adult: 33€, *Student: 26,5€, *Children (7-18) 13,5€, Children under 7: Free The entrance ticket price is per person, payable only with cash at the meeting point. Students must present a valid student card to obtain the discounted price.

Itinerary

These beautiful waters are surrounded by natural green forests and amazing landscapes that will take your breath away. The park is also home to different animal and plant species which makes it even more precious. Along the way you will stumble upon places with absolutely phenomenal panoramic views so it's not a bad idea to bring camera with you to capture the surroundings and the wildlife of Plitvice Lakes National Park. Explore the park on foot, discovering secrets of the park and making your way from the lower lakes to the upper lakes. Relax and rest your legs in the comfortable bus that will take you to Croatia capital.

07:00 Departure from Split-Riva
07:00 - 11:00 Driving through countryside with coffee
break on the way.
11:00 - 15:30 Sightseeing of Plitvice lakes with guide
15:45 - 16.45 Free time for lunch
16:45 Departure from Plitvice lakes
19:00 Expected arrival to Zagreb
